i've got a 96 manual as well and yes they are not many here in north america and am assuming you're in canada with the KM. i'd be fairly hesitant to purchase a used manual just because i don't know how the other person drove it. gears could be shot, clutch gone etc. if you've taken it for a test drive and clutch and gears seems to be fine then go for it. keep in mind when doing any gearbox work it'll cost you $$$$ had a shaft break in my gear box and every place i took it too told me it needed to be replaced. shopped around and finally found a used one for ... ready.. a used gearbox... $3000 CDN was still cheaper than buying a new one off the dealer, getting one shipped up from the states.
with a 97 and only having 92,000 seems great but also could have been sitting around for a long time so the gaskets could have be dried out or craked...
I personally like the D1's aswell, the CDL is a BIG plus but the rotoflex is a minus but that can be changed fairly easily
Not trying to scare you but things you should look out for.
